The Eliyoh are a non-human Minor Race who joined the Imperium in 247. Alternate orthography: Eliyo.

Physiology and ecology

The Eliyoh are a bipedal race resembling large flightless birds. Their vision is centered in the far infrared. Eliyoh are bipedal, ectothermic and bisexual.

Archaeological and cultural sophontology

The Eliyoh are noted in Imperial history for the official reason why Imperial insignia has no official colors although important colors are associated with such insignia by tradition.
